Illnesses are conditions that affect your body or mind and make you feel unwell. This page covers common English words for illnesses, including those caused by infections, chronic conditions, and everyday ailments. You’ll also find example sentences to show you how these words are used in context.
Infectious Illnesses
Infectious illnesses are caused by germs like bacteria, viruses, or fungi. They can spread from person to person through coughing, touching, or other contact.
English Illness | English Example | Spanish Translation | Spanish Example | Spanish Example Translation |
---|---|---|---|---|
Cold | I have a cold and a runny nose. | Resfriado | Tengo un resfriado y me gotea la nariz. | I have a cold and my nose is running. |
Flu | The flu can cause fever and body aches. | Gripe | La gripe puede causar fiebre y dolores corporales. | The flu can cause fever and body aches. |
Strep throat | Strep throat makes it painful to swallow. | Faringitis estreptocócica | La faringitis estreptocócica hace que tragar sea doloroso. | Strep throat makes swallowing painful. |
Chickenpox | Chickenpox causes itchy red spots on the skin. | Varicela | La varicela causa manchas rojas y picazón en la piel. | Chickenpox causes red, itchy spots on the skin. |
COVID- | COVID-19 symptoms include cough and loss of taste. | COVID- | Los síntomas de COVID-19 incluyen tos y pérdida del gusto. | COVID-19 symptoms include cough and loss of taste. |
Chronic Illnesses
Chronic illnesses are long-term health conditions that may require ongoing treatment or management.
English Illness | English Example | Spanish Translation | Spanish Example | Spanish Example Translation |
---|---|---|---|---|
Diabetes | Diabetes affects how your body uses sugar. | Diabetes | La diabetes afecta cómo tu cuerpo usa el azúcar. | Diabetes affects how your body uses sugar. |
Asthma | Asthma can make it hard to breathe during an attack. | Asma | El asma puede dificultar la respiración durante un ataque. | Asthma can make breathing difficult during an attack. |
Arthritis | Arthritis causes pain and stiffness in the joints. | Artritis | La artritis causa dolor y rigidez en las articulaciones. | Arthritis causes pain and stiffness in the joints. |
Hypertension | Hypertension means high blood pressure. | Hipertensión | La hipertensión significa presión arterial alta. | Hypertension means high blood pressure. |
Migraine | A migraine is a severe headache that may cause nausea. | Migraña | La migraña es un dolor de cabeza fuerte que puede causar náuseas. | A migraine is a severe headache that can cause nausea. |
Common Ailments
These are everyday illnesses and conditions that most people experience at some point.
English Illness | English Example | Spanish Translation | Spanish Example | Spanish Example Translation |
---|---|---|---|---|
Headache | I have a headache from staring at the screen too long. | Dolor de cabeza | Tengo dolor de cabeza de mirar la pantalla mucho tiempo. | I have a headache from looking at the screen too long. |
Stomachache | She stayed home because of a stomachache. | Dolor de estómago | Ella se quedó en casa por un dolor de estómago. | She stayed home because of a stomachache. |
Sore throat | A sore throat can make talking uncomfortable. | Dolor de garganta | El dolor de garganta puede dificultar hablar. | A sore throat can make talking difficult. |
Fever | A fever is a sign that your body is fighting an infection. | Fiebre | La fiebre es una señal de que el cuerpo combate una infección. | Fever means your body is fighting an infection. |
Allergies | Allergies can cause sneezing and itchy eyes. | Alergias | Las alergias pueden causar estornudos y picazón en los ojos. | Allergies can cause sneezing and itchy eyes. |
Injuries and Other Conditions
These are not illnesses but are important health terms for describing accidents and other medical situations.
English Illness | English Example | Spanish Translation | Spanish Example | Spanish Example Translation |
---|---|---|---|---|
Fracture | He has a wrist fracture from falling off his bike. | Fractura | Tiene una fractura de muñeca por caerse de la bici. | He has a wrist fracture from falling off his bike. |
Burn | Be careful with that pan; I got a burn yesterday. | Quemadura | Ten cuidado con esa sartén; ayer me quemé. | Be careful with that pan; I got a burn yesterday. |
Concussion | After the fall, she was treated for a mild concussion. | Conmoción cerebral | Luego de la caída, la trataron por una conmoción cerebral leve. | After the fall, she was treated for a mild concussion. |
Sprain | I sprained my ankle playing basketball. | Esguince | Me hice un esguince en el tobillo jugando baloncesto. | I sprained my ankle playing basketball. |
Rash | The baby has a rash on his chest. | Erupción | El bebé tiene una erupción en el pecho. | The baby has a rash on his chest. |
Mental Health
Mental health conditions affect your mood, thinking, and behavior. They are just as important as physical illnesses.
English Illness | English Example | Spanish Translation | Spanish Example | Spanish Example Translation |
---|---|---|---|---|
Anxiety | She feels anxiety before important exams. | Ansiedad | Ella siente ansiedad antes de exámenes importantes. | She feels anxiety before important exams. |
Depression | Depression can cause sadness and loss of interest in activities. | Depresión | La depresión puede causar tristeza y pérdida de interés. | Depression can cause sadness and loss of interest. |
Insomnia | Insomnia makes it hard to fall asleep at night. | Insomnio | El insomnio dificulta dormir por la noche. | Insomnia makes it hard to sleep at night. |
Bipolar disorder | Bipolar disorder involves mood swings between highs and lows. | Trastorno bipolar | El trastorno bipolar implica cambios de humor entre euforia y tristeza. | Bipolar disorder involves mood swings between highs and lows. |
PTSD | PTSD can occur after a traumatic event. | Trastorno de estrés postraumático | El trastorno de estrés postraumático puede ocurrir tras un evento traumático. | PTSD can occur after a traumatic event. |
